Great Gentlemen of Song, Vol. 2 is Capitol's sequel to a star-studded collection of male vocalists who achieved notoriety during a golden age of nightclub singers that dawned at the end of the Second World War and lasted roughly until the emergence of Jim Morrison and Captain Beefheart (1945-1966). Along with their dolled up female counterparts, carefully coiffed men who sang conventional pop tunes were America's entertainment staples during these years. Quite a few of the guys on Vol. 2 appeared already on Hooray for Love: Great Gentlemen of Song, Vol. 1; additions to the roster are big-voiced Louis Prima, Argentine-born Dick Haymes, archetypal groaner Bing Crosby, and authentic jazz singers Billy Eckstine, Joe Williams, and Mark Murphy. This charming compendium of mainstream popular entertainment (laced with jazzy residuum) is guaranteed to irradiate any tryst or cocktail party with its mannered masculinity and suave sophistication.
